CARBON SEQUESTRATION, BIOLOGICAL DIVERSITY, AND SUSTAINABLE DEVELOPMENT: INTEGRATED FOREST MANAGEMENT

Citation:

Cairns, M. AND R. Meganck. CARBON SEQUESTRATION, BIOLOGICAL DIVERSITY, AND SUSTAINABLE DEVELOPMENT: INTEGRATED FOREST MANAGEMENT. U.S. Environmental Protection Agency, Washington, D.C., EPA/600/J-93/517 (NTIS PB94135027).

Description:

Tropical deforestation provides a significant contribution to anthropogenic increases atmospheric CO2 concentration that may lead to global warming. orestation and other forest management options to sequester CO2 in the tropical latitudes may fail unless they address local economic, social, environmental, and political needs of people in the developing world. orest management is discussed in terms of three objectives: carbon sequestration; sustainable development; and biodiversity conservation. n integrated forest management strategy of land-use planning is proposed to achieve these objectives, and is centered around: preservation of primary forests; intensified use of non-timber resources; agroforestry, and selective use of plantation forestry.
